Finishing Techniques - Tuesday 27th November 2012 10am-3pm £25
Booking Code FT27/11

In this class you’ll learn techniques for backing and layering your quilt. We’ll try a variety of methods and find one that works best for you. You’ll produce a binding sample and learn how to produce beautiful handmade binding to coordinate with your quilt top. We’ll also cover how to machine quilt your project and have a go at free-motion quilting! A perfect follow on class if you've started a quilt but aren't sure how to finish it!
